Overview

Islamic banking — a FintechStan module for financial institutions offering Sharia-compliant products. Instead of interest income it uses trade-finance and partnership mechanisms: murabaha (sale at a mark-up), ijara (leasing), musharaka (partnership) and others.

The module runs on top of the MFSys core, so Islamic products are accounted for in a single system alongside the rest, and reporting is generated correctly. Accounting is built to exclude interest (riba) and ensure compliance with Sharia supervision requirements.

The solution suits both specialized Islamic financial institutions and banks opening an «Islamic window» in addition to traditional products.

Questions

FAQ

Which products are supported?
Murabaha, ijara, musharaka and other Islamic finance mechanisms.
How is the absence of riba ensured?
Income is formed through a mark-up or profit sharing, not through interest; accounting is built accordingly.
Is MFSys required?
Yes, the module runs on top of the MFSys core.
Is it suitable for a bank with traditional products?
Yes, you can open an «Islamic window» with separate accounting.
Is Sharia supervision supported?
Yes, compliance-control procedures are provided for.
